CHEM 560
Environmental Biotechnology. 3 credits
George Mason University · UGRD · Fall 2026
Catalog description
Biotechnology plays a central role in many environmental fields, such as wastewater treatment, bioremediation, pathogen control, and biofuel production. The objective of the course is to provide environmental scientists with advanced chemical and biochemical concepts necessary for understanding environmental processes and control systems. The course integrates chemical, biological, and biochemical principles for building a quantitative framework applicable to various environmental biotechnologies. The course begins with a revision of the fundamentals of microbiology, biochemistry, and molecular biology. Quantitative concepts of biochemical and microbial kinetics, metabolic pathways, and bioenergetics are then covered, with special emphasis on environmental processes. These principles are applied to different environmental biotechnologies, including water and wastewater treatment, bioremediation, environmental genomics, biofuel production, and biosensors. Offered by Chemistry . May not be repeated for credit.
